Should you play it?
Fight. Sell. Survive. Live off the land, build your perfect shop, and defend against nightly horrors in this open world survival shop simulator for 1-8 players.
What works
- Deep and varied gameplay loop
- Strong multiplayer cooperation
- Extensive building and customization
- Active and responsive developers
- Large open world with exploration
Things to keep in mind
- Early access bugs and jank
- Performance issues on some systems
- Combat can feel clunky
- Employee management needs polish
- Some ui and quality-of-life improvements needed
